Questions & Answers
Q: How did Okello Kelo Sam turn his personal tragedy into a force for positive change?
After experiencing the abduction and death of his brother and his own abduction by the LRA, Okello channeled his pain into creating Hope North, a school that provides education and skills training to children affected by war.
Q: Why is education crucial for African countries like Uganda to become self-dependent?
Education empowers individuals to make informed decisions, turn their resources into wealth, and create a better future for themselves and their communities, reducing dependence on aid and volunteers.
Q: How does Hope North help children heal from their traumatic experiences?
Hope North offers a safe and loving environment where children can find a sense of community, access education and vocational training, and receive support from those who understand their experiences.

Summary & Key Takeaways
-
Okello Kelo Sam founded Hope North, an organization that supports children affected by war in northern Uganda through education and vocational training.
-
The Lord's Resistance Army (LRA) targeted children and forced them to become child soldiers, traumatizing them and turning them into "demons."
-
Hope North provides a safe space for healing, education, and skill-building as a way to empower young people to transform their lives.
-
Okello emphasizes the importance of education, allowing Africa to operate based on its own values, and promoting cross-cultural understanding.
